Security Challenges Common in Brampton Homes

Brampton homes often present a mix of security concerns that are easy to overlook in daily life. Detached homes with side access, fenced backyards, basement apartments, and attached garages can create multiple approach routes that are not always visible from the street.

In many cases, homeowners focus on the front door and alarm signage while underestimating basement entrances, garage-to-home access, sliding doors, and poorly lit side yards. These areas often present a more realistic vulnerability than the main entrance.

That is why a Brampton home security audit needs to look at the full property as it is actually used — including family routines, tenant access, delivery patterns, visibility, and exterior approach points — rather than relying on a standard checklist.

What We Look For During a Brampton Security Audit

We evaluate your property the way it is actually experienced from the outside — not from a checklist.

Entry Point Exposure

Doors, windows, sliding doors, garage access — including secondary and basement entries.

Visibility & Concealment

Where someone can approach unseen:

  • side yards

  • rear access

  • blind spots created by fences or landscaping

Property Layout Risk

How your home’s structure affects:

  • approach paths

  • escape routes

  • lines of sight

Lighting & Deterrence

Not just whether lights exist — but whether they actually work as deterrents.

False Sense of Security

Cameras and alarms that look effective but aren’t positioned properly

Frequently Asked Questions

Is Brampton a high-risk area for break-ins?

Risk varies by neighbourhood, but opportunity is the biggest factor. Homes with multiple access points and low visibility are more likely to be targeted.

Do I need cameras for my home in Brampton?

Not always. Many vulnerabilities occur before cameras would even matter.

How long does a home security audit take?

Typically 60–90 minutes depending on property size and layout.

What is included in a home security audit?

A full evaluation of entry points, visibility, layout risk, lighting, and current security measures — with clear, actionable recommendations.
